Inspection steps

CAUTION: When the brake actuator ECM has been replaced, make sure to perform [VSC(VDC) Centering Mode]. (Refer to WORK SUPPORT )
  1. Tire size check
    1. Check the 4 wheel tire size.

      Criteria: Specified size

      OK: Go to next step

      NG: Replace with the tire of specified size.

  2. Data monitor check (wheel speed)
    1. Using SSM4, check [Data monitor] of [Wheel speed] while driving straight at a speed of 10 km/h or more. (Refer to DATA MONITOR )

      SSM4 screen: [Brake Control System] →[Data monitor]

      Item name Description/display range Normal value Remarks
      [Wheel Speed FR] Indicates the front right wheel speed.
      Display range: 0 to 326.4km/h
      When stopping: 0km/h
      While driving at a stable speed: No large changes.
      -
      [Wheel Speed FL] Indicates the front left wheel speed.
      Display range: 0 to 326.4km/h
      When stopping: 0km/h
      While driving at a stable speed: No large changes.
      -
      [Wheel Speed RR] Indicates the rear right wheel speed.
      Display range: 0 to 326.4km/h
      When stopping: 0km/h
      While driving at a stable speed: No large changes.
      -
      [Wheel Speed RL] Indicates the rear left wheel speed. Display range: 0 to 326.4km/h When stopping: 0km/h
      While driving at a stable speed: No large changes.
      -

      Criteria: There is no big difference from the speed meter.

      RESULT DESCRIPTION

      Result Go to
      OK A
      NG (front side) B
      NG (rear side) C
      1. Go to next step
      2. Go to Step  4.
      3. Go to Step  12.
  3. Diagnostic code list recheck
    1. Using SSM4, clear the diagnostic code.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
    2. Perform a driving test.
    3. Using SSM4 again, check the diagnostic code output.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
      RESULT DESCRIPTION

      Result Go to
      Normal A
      Error code (front side) B
      Error code (rear side) C
      1. Go to next step
      2. Go to Step 4.
      3. Go to Step  12.

      Malfunction reproduction test (Refer to MALFUNCTION SYMPTOMS AND DTC CHECK )

  4. Speed sensor installation condition check
    1. Check installation condition of the speed sensor.

      Criteria: Properly installed.

      G12590949Courtesy of SUBARU OF AMERICA, INC.

      OK: Go to next step

      NG: Properly install the speed sensor or replace it.

  5. Speed sensor check
    1. Remove the speed sensor from the relevant wheel and check it for foreign matter adhesion or damage at the tip. (Refer to REMOVAL )

      Criteria: There is no foreign particles or damage.

      CAUTION: If there is no damage in the speed sensor through this check, do not replace the speed sensor.

      OK: Go to next step

      NG: Clean or replace the speed sensor.

  6. Check wiring harness and connector (speed sensor brake actuator ASSY)
    1. Check the connector of the skid control computer (brake actuator ASSY) for a trouble such as poor engagement or disconnection.

      Criteria: No trouble

    2. Turn IG OFF and disconnect the connector A5 from the skid control computer (brake actuator ASSY).
    3. Disconnect the connector, A12 or A42 of the front speed sensor.
    4. Check the case and terminal of the connector for deformation and/or corrosion.

      Criteria: No deformation or corrosion.

    5. Measure the resistance between the terminals.

      Resistance

      STANDARD VALUE SPECIFICATION - RH

      Inspection terminals Inspection conditions Standard value
      A5-16(FR+) - A42-2(FR+) Always Less than 1 Ω
      A5-16(FR+) - chassis ground Always 10 k Ωor more
      A5-4(FR-) - A42-1(FR-) Always Less than 1 Ω
      A5-4(FR-) - chassis ground Always 10 k Ωor more
      STANDARD VALUE SPECIFICATION - LH

      Inspection terminals Inspection conditions Standard value
      A5-19(FL+) - A12-2(FL+) Always Less than 1 Ω
      A5-19(FL+) - chassis ground Always 10 k Ωor more
      A5-8(FL-) - A12-1(FL-) Always Less than 1 Ω
      A5-8(FL-) - chassis ground Always 10 k Ωor more

      OK: Go to next step

      NG: Repair or replacement of wiring harness or connector

  7. Diagnostic code list recheck
    1. Using SSM4, clear the diagnostic code.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
    2. Perform a driving test.
    3. Using SSM4 again, check the diagnostic code output.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
      RESULT DESCRIPTION

      Result Go to
      Error code A
      Normal B
      1. Go to next step
      2. Malfunction reproduction test (Refer to MALFUNCTION SYMPTOMS AND DTC CHECK )
  8. Replacement of front speed sensor
    1. Replace the relevant front speed sensor with error code. (Refer to REMOVAL )
  9. Diagnostic code list recheck
    1. Using SSM4, clear the diagnostic code.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
    2. Perform a driving test.
    3. Using SSM4 again, check the diagnostic code output.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
      RESULT DESCRIPTION

      Result Go to
      Error code A
      Normal B
      1. Go to next step
      2. Completed
  10. Replacement of speed sensor rotor
    1. Replace the relevant speed sensor rotor with error code. (Refer to FRONT AXLE HUB )
      NOTE: The speed sensor rotor is assembled in the front axle hub. Therefore, replace the front axle hub.
  11. Diagnostic code list recheck
    1. Using SSM4, clear the diagnostic code.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
    2. Perform a driving test.
    3. Using SSM4 again, check the diagnostic code output.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
      RESULT DESCRIPTION

      Result Go to
      Normal A
      Error code B
      1. Go to next step
      2. Replacement of skid control computer (brake actuator ASSY) (Refer to REMOVAL )

      Completed

  12. Speed sensor installation condition check
    1. Check installation condition of the speed sensor.

      Criteria: Properly installed.

      G12590950Courtesy of SUBARU OF AMERICA, INC.

      OK: Go to next step

      NG: Properly install the speed sensor or replace it.

  13. Speed sensor check
    1. Remove the speed sensor from the relevant wheel and check it for foreign matter adhesion or damage at the tip. (Refer to REAR SPEED SENSOR ) Criteria: There is no foreign particles or damage.
      CAUTION: If there is no damage in the speed sensor through this check, do not replace the speed sensor.

      OK: Go to next step

      NG: Clean or replace the speed sensor.

  14. Check wiring harness and connector (speed sensor brake actuator ASSY)
    1. Check the connector of the skid control computer (brake actuator ASSY) for a trouble such as poor engagement or disconnection.

      Criteria: No trouble

    2. Turn IG OFF and disconnect the connector A5 from the skid control computer (brake actuator ASSY).
    3. Disconnect the connector, G9 or H12 for the rear speed sensor.
    4. Check the case and terminal of the connector for deformation and/or corrosion.

      Criteria: No deformation or corrosion.

    5. Measure the resistance between the terminals.

      Resistance

      STANDARD VALUE SPECIFICATION - RH

      Inspection terminals Inspection conditions Standard value
      A5-17(RR+) - G9-2(RR+) Always Less than 1 Ω
      A5-17(RR+) - chassis ground Always 10 k Ωor more
      A5-29(RR-) - G9-1(RR-) Always Less than 1 Ω
      A5-29(RR-) - chassis ground Always 10 k Ωor more
      STANDARD VALUE SPECIFICATION - LH

      Inspection terminals Inspection conditions Standard value
      A5-31(RL+) - H12-2(RL+) Always Less than 1 Ω
      A5-31(RL+) - chassis ground Always 10 k Ωor more
      A5-18(RL-) - H12-1(RL-) Always Less than 1 Ω
      A5-18(RL-) - chassis ground Always 10 k Ωor more

      OK: Go to next step

      NG: Repair or replacement of wiring harness or connector

  15. Diagnostic code list recheck
    1. Using SSM4, clear the diagnostic code.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
    2. Perform a driving test.
    3. Using SSM4 again, check the diagnostic code output.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
      RESULT DESCRIPTION

      Result Go to
      Error code A
      Normal B
      1. Go to next step
      2. Malfunction reproduction test (Refer to MALFUNCTION SYMPTOMS AND DTC CHECK )
  16. Replacement of rear speed sensor
    1. Replace the relevant rear speed sensor with error code. (Refer to REAR SPEED SENSOR )
  17. Diagnostic code list recheck
    1. Using SSM4, clear the diagnostic code.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
    2. Perform a driving test.
    3. Using SSM4 again, check the diagnostic code output.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
      RESULT DESCRIPTION

      Result Go to
      Error code A
      Normal B
      1. Go to next step
      2. Completed
  18. Replacement of speed sensor rotor
    1. Replace the relevant speed sensor rotor with error code. (Refer to REAR AXLE HUB )
      NOTE: The speed sensor rotor is assembled in the rear axle hub. Therefore, replace the rear axle hub.
  19. Diagnostic code list recheck
    1. Using SSM4, clear the diagnostic code.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
    2. Perform a driving test.
    3. Using SSM4 again, check the diagnostic code output. (Refer to CHECKING/CLEARING DIAGNOSTIC CODES )
      RESULT DESCRIPTION

      Result Go to
      Normal A
      Error code B
      1. Go to next step
      2. Replacement of brake actuator ECM only (Refer to REMOVAL )

      Completed
